Okay, Just what exactly's Bitcoin?

It's actually not an precise coin, it's "cryptocurrency," a electronic kind of payment that is certainly made ("mined") by heaps of individuals around the world. It enables peer-to-peer transactions right away, around the world, totally free or at extremely cheap.

Bitcoin was invented right after many years of analysis into cryptography by program developer, Satoshi Nakamoto (thought for being a pseudonym), who developed the algorithm and launched it in 2009. His true identification stays a secret.

This currency is not really backed by a tangible commodity (including gold or silver); bitcoins are traded on line which makes them a commodity in by themselves.

Bitcoin is an open up-resource item, available by anybody who is actually a person. All you will need is surely an e-mail handle, Internet access, and cash to get going.

The place will it come from?

Bitcoin is mined on the dispersed Laptop community of consumers jogging specialized computer software; the community solves certain mathematical proofs, and queries for a particular info sequence ("block") that creates a specific pattern when the BTC algorithm is applied to it. A match makes a bitcoin. It truly is elaborate and time- and Power-consuming.

Only 21 million bitcoins are ever being mined (about eleven million are currently in circulation). The mathematics troubles the community computers resolve get progressively tougher to maintain the mining functions and supply in Examine.

This community also validates all the transactions through cryptography.

How does Bitcoin work?

Web people transfer electronic belongings (bits) to each other on a network. There is absolutely no on line financial institution; relatively, Bitcoin has actually been called an Internet-broad dispersed ledger. Customers acquire Bitcoin with money or by offering a goods and services for Bitcoin. Bitcoin wallets store and use this digital currency. Consumers could market out of the virtual ledger by buying and selling their Bitcoin to somebody else who needs in. Any individual can try this, any place on the earth.

There are actually smartphone applications for conducting cell Bitcoin transactions and Bitcoin exchanges are populating the net.

How is Bitcoin valued?

Bitcoin will not be held or controlled by a monetary establishment; it is completely decentralized. Contrary to serious-environment revenue it can not be devalued by governments or banking companies.

In its place, Bitcoin's benefit lies only in its acceptance involving people being a sort of payment and because its supply is finite. Its world-wide currency values fluctuate In accordance with provide and demand and market place speculation; as more people develop wallets and hold and invest bitcoins, and much more businesses accept it, Bitcoin's benefit will increase. Banking institutions are now attempting to benefit Bitcoin plus some financial commitment Sites predict the price of a bitcoin are going to be several thousand dollars in 2014.

Exactly what are its Gains?

You can find Advantages to customers and retailers that would like to use this payment selection.

1. Fast transactions - Bitcoin is transferred right away online.

2. No fees/small expenses -- As opposed to credit cards, Bitcoin can be employed totally free or really reduced costs. Without the centralized establishment as Center gentleman, there aren't any authorizations (and fees) demanded. This enhances revenue margins gross sales.

three. Eliminates fraud hazard -Only the Bitcoin operator can ship payment towards the supposed recipient, that's the sole 1 who will obtain it. The network understands the transfer has occurred and transactions are validated; they can't be challenged or taken back. This is often massive for online merchants who are sometimes topic to charge card processors' assessments of whether a transaction is fraudulent, or enterprises that shell out the high cost of credit card chargebacks.

four. Data is safe -- As We've viewed with current hacks on countrywide merchants' payment processing devices, the web will not be usually a secure put for personal facts. With Bitcoin, consumers don't stop trying private data.

a. They may have two keys - a community critical that serves because the bitcoin tackle and A personal crucial with own information.

b. Transactions are "signed" digitally by combining the private and non-private keys; a mathematical function is applied and also a certificate is produced proving the person initiated the transaction. Electronic signatures are special to each transaction and can't be re-applied.

c. The merchant/recipient under no circumstances sees your secret details (identify, range, physical deal with) so It can be somewhat anonymous however it is traceable (into the bitcoin address on the public critical).

five. Handy payment program -- Retailers can use Bitcoin solely as being a payment program; they don't have to carry any Bitcoin currency due to the fact Bitcoin might be transformed to dollars. Shoppers or retailers can trade out and in of Bitcoin and other currencies Anytime.

six. Intercontinental payments - Bitcoin is used worldwide; e-commerce retailers and repair vendors can easily accept Worldwide payments, which open up new likely marketplaces for them.

seven. Quick to trace -- The network tracks and permanently logs each and every transaction while in the Bitcoin block chain (the databases). In the situation of doable wrongdoing, it is simpler for legislation enforcement officers to trace these transactions.

8. Micropayments are feasible - Bitcoins could be divided right down to one particular a person-hundred-millionth, so functioning small payments of a greenback or fewer becomes a totally free or close to-free of charge transaction. This might be an actual boon for ease retailers, coffee retailers, and subscription-based mostly Sites (movies, publications).

Even now somewhat baffled? Here are some samples of transactions:

Bitcoin from the retail environment

At checkout, the payer utilizes a smartphone app to scan a QR code with all of the transaction info needed to transfer the bitcoin to the retailer. Tapping the "Verify" button completes the transaction. When the user would not have any Bitcoin, the community converts bucks in his account to the digital currency.

The retailer can convert that Bitcoin into pounds if it hopes to, there have been no or incredibly lower processing costs (as an alternative to 2 to 3 p.c), no hackers can steal own shopper info, and there is no threat of fraud. Really slick.

Bitcoins in hospitality

Accommodations can accept Bitcoin for place and dining payments around the premises for visitors who wish to pay back by Bitcoin making use of their mobile wallets, or PC-to-Web-site to purchase a reservation on the internet. A third-bash BTC service provider processor can aid in handling the transactions which it clears around the Bitcoin community. These processing clientele are set up on tablets at the institutions' front desk or in the places to eat for customers with BTC smartphone applications. (These payment processors can also be available for desktops, in retail POS units, and built-in into foodservice POS methods.) No bank cards or dollars want to alter arms.

These cashless transactions are speedy as well as processor can change bitcoins into currency and generate a everyday direct deposit in to the institution's checking account. It was introduced in January 2014 that two Las Vegas hotel-casinos will acknowledge Bitcoin payments on the entrance desk, inside their restaurants, and from the gift store.

It Seems superior - so what is the catch?

Business people ought to think about issues of participation, stability and value.

• A comparatively modest quantity of everyday individuals and retailers presently use or have an understanding of Bitcoin. Even so, adoption is growing globally and instruments and technologies are increasingly being made to produce participation easier.

• It truly is the Internet, so hackers are threats on the exchanges. The Economist reported that a Bitcoin exchange was hacked in September 2013 and $250,000 in bitcoins was stolen from buyers' on the internet vaults. Bitcoins is usually stolen like other currency, so vigilant community, server and database safety crypto security is paramount.

• Buyers should thoroughly safeguard their bitcoin wallets which include their personal keys. Protected backups or printouts are important.

• Bitcoin just isn't regulated or insured with the US governing administration so there is absolutely no coverage to your account If your exchange goes from organization or is robbed by hackers.

• Bitcoins are relatively pricey. Latest rates and marketing price ranges are available on the online exchanges.

The Digital currency will not be yet universal however it is attaining market awareness and acceptance. A business may well decide to attempt Bitcoin to avoid wasting on charge card and lender fees, like a buyer benefit, or to see if it helps or hinders sales and profitability.
